Sorting

City and State

Best businesses in non-depository credit institutions in Allen, state Oklahoma


FARMERS STATE BANK is located at 201 E Broadway. Allen, OK. This business has a 0 stars rating and 0 reviews. The main industry of this business is Loans. Visit FARMERS STATE BANK's profile, to get more information, read reviews or leave your own honest review.

FARMERS STATE BANK is located at 201 E Broadway. Allen, OK. This business has a 0 stars rating and 0 reviews. The main industry of this business is Loans. Visit FARMERS STATE BANK's profile, to get more information, read reviews or leave your own honest review.